PwC India is seeking highly skilled Treasury and Liquidity Risk Model Validation Specialist to join our team. 

Responsibilities: 

Model Validation: 

· Independently validate Treasury and Liquidity Risk Models, including liquidity coverage ratio (LCR), net stable funding ratio (NSFR), funding models, and interest rate risk models. 

· Review and assess the conceptual soundness, assumptions, mathematical frameworks, and input data used in models. 

· Develop and implement testing and benchmarking processes to challenge and validate the models. 

· Conduct sensitivity analysis, backtesting, and stress testing to ensure the models perform under various market conditions. 

· Produce detailed validation reports with findings, recommendations, and remediation actions. 

Documentation & Compliance: 

· Ensure model documentation complies with internal governance policies and regulatory standards (e.g., Basel III, IRRBB, CCAR, PRA). 

· Maintain thorough records of validation processes, assumptions, and results for both internal and regulatory reviews. 

Risk Management Collaboration: 

· Work closely with the Treasury, Liquidity Risk, and Market Risk teams to understand the models' role in risk management and the broader strategic impact. 

· Provide support during internal and external audits related to model governance and validation. 

Continuous Improvement: 

· Stay informed on the latest regulatory developments, market trends, and validation techniques in Treasury and Liquidity Risk Management. 

· Assist in refining the model risk management framework to improve the effectiveness of model validation processes.
